AC Power Supply Cable Connection Procedure

Use the following procedure to connect the AC power supply cable from the power source to
the robot interface panel.
Additional Information: Refer to External Connection Specifications on page 166
for more information.
Considerations for the cable inlet box should be made before connecting the
AC power supply cable. Refer to Installing a Cable Inlet Box for iX4-650H/800H
Robots on page 88 and Installing a Cable Inlet Box for iX4-650HS/800HS Robots
on page 91 for more information.
IMPORTANT: Do not apply AC power until all installation steps are complete
and verified and all safety measures are in place.
1. With the AC supply OFF, connect the unterminated end of the AC power cable to your
facility AC power source.
2. Plug the AC connector into the AC power connector on the robot interface panel on the
robot.
3. Secure the AC connector with the locking latch.

4.5 Grounding the Robot System

Proper grounding is essential for safe and reliable robot operation. Follow these recom-
mendations to properly ground your robot.
IMPORTANT: The resistance of the ground conductor must be ≤ 10 Ω.
!
If hazardous voltages are present at any user-supplied robot-mounted equipment or tooling,
you must install a ground connection for that equipment or tooling. Hazardous voltages can
be considered anything in excess of 30 VAC (42.4 VAC peak) or 60 VDC.
If there will be hazardous voltages present at the tool flange or end-effector, you must:
Connect the mounting frame to protective earth ground.
l
Ground the robot base to the mounting frame.
l
The iCS-ECAT is grounded to the robot base through a conductive gasket.
Ground the end-effector to the robot base while considering routing to prevent entan-
l
glement.
NOTE: A ground strap from the end-effector to the base mounting pad must
include a service loop that allows full rotation and movement of the tool flange.

WARNING: ELECTROCUTION RISK
Failing to ground robot-mounted equipment or tooling that uses hazardous
voltages could lead to injury or death of a person touching the end-effector
when an electrical fault condition exists.
